Container houses are constructed from shipping containers that have been modified to include windows, doors, and insulation. They are lightweight and can be stacked three stories high. They are also able to resist seismic forces, making them a good option for those living in areas that are susceptible to earthquakes. The roof and walls are made of galvanized steel, which provides the strength to withstand vertical and horizontal forces.
The modular shipping container is a prefabricated, portable building that can be stacked together to create a shop, office, classroom, or other structure. It is ideal for construction sites as it is easy to constructed and does not require foundations to be laid. Modular construction is carried out in a controlled environment also means less disruption of the local ecosystem. This is compared to traditional construction methods, which can result in serious harm to the environment. The fact that the majority of assembly is performed off-site, it reduces the need for vehicles to be on the construction site. Moving vehicles can be reduced by as much as 90 percent. This improves air quality and reduces noise pollution.
Most modular buildings are made using sustainable materials. These materials are sourced from recycled materials and renewable resources, which contribute to less environmental impact. These materials are also made in factories, which means that they are in compliance with strict environmental standards. This helps reduce the amount of waste that ends up on landfills, and the requirement for more raw materials.

Green roofing is commonly used to reduce urban heat, manage stormwater and help support industry's goal of being carbon neutral. They also provide a range of innovative designs that maximize natural light and ventilation, thus reducing operating costs. These strategies are demonstrated by the Containhotel in the Czech Republic and the Ccasa hostel in Vietnam that incorporate green roofs, rainwater harvesting, and solar power.

In a market that has an increasing demand for housing and fewer available homes, architects have to come up with innovative ideas for designing affordable homes. These projects, ranging from bizarre experiments to lifesaving shelters challenge conventional building standards. They also push the limits of what is possible by using modular building techniques.
One project is aiming to construct affordable, durable housing by with modular shipping containers. The person who started the project says that this unconventional approach is "a solution to the lack of housing for people who have been displaced." The homes are built from a combination of steel and Oregon mass wood. This creates a comfortable living space while helping address Oregon's homelessness crisis and the impacts of the recent wildfires.
